  • 390-Year-Old Historic Hot Spring Ryokan in Dogo Onsen – A True Japanese Icon!

  • When it comes to long-established Ryokan (Japanese inn) in Dogo onsen(hot spring), there's Funaya, which was founded 390 years ago and is a Ryokan (Japanese inn) that even Japanese people dream of staying at at least once. Funaya was founded during the Edo period, even before the main building of Dogo onsen(hot spring), and has hosted many famous Japanese guests, including Emperor Showa. If you're coming all the way to Japan to stay overnight, we recommend a Japanese-style room. If you stay on the Club Floor (special rooms) on the 7th and 8th floors, the bath in your room will be made of cypress and will be filled with hot water from Dogo onsen(hot spring). Of course, there is a large public bath, but if you don't like being naked in public, there is also a foot bath in the garden. Dogo onsen(hot spring) has many dining options, but dinner at Funaya is prepared by top-class chefs, offering both Japanese and Western cuisine, so be sure to book a stay with meals included!

  • Modern Japanese Architecture Designed by the Visionary Architect Kisho Kurokawa!

  • How about Dogo-kan? It’s a hotel where you can really savor the atmosphere of a traditional ryokan and relax in a beautiful Japanese-style room. You can experience sleeping on a futon on the tatami (straw mat) floor, or if you prefer a bed, they offer Japanese-Modern Twin rooms. The hotel also features a Teahouse (Chashitsu), and guests in the special rooms can enjoy a complimentary bowl of matcha (green tea) there on Saturday and Sunday evenings. Both the large communal bath and the open-air bath (Rotenburo) use the natural hot spring water; the open-air bath, in particular, offers a fantastic, natural setting. If you're looking for a special experience, Dogo-kan is a great recommendation!

  • A 150-Year-Old Historic Ryokan Where You Can Even Stand on a Noh Stage!

  • If you want a special experience at Dogo onsen(hot spring), head to Yamatoya Honten. This lovely and stylish hotel has undergone renovations while preserving the traditions of a long-established establishment. One unique feature of this hotel is that it has a Noh stage within the building, where authentic Noh performances are regularly held. What's more, guests can wear white tabi socks, step onto the stage, and have their photo taken, an experience that even Japanese people rarely get to have! While the accommodation fee is a bit high for a luxury Ryokan (Japanese inn), there are Japanese-style rooms that can accommodate up to five people, so it's cheaper if you're traveling as a group.
